Factors Influencing Repair Work Prices



When taking into consideration roof repair work prices, several essential variables enter play that can dramatically affect your budget.

First, the type of roofing material you've picked affects the total expenditure. Asphalt tiles, for example, generally set you back much less to repair than slate or tile roofing systems.

Next off, the size of the location that needs fixing is crucial. Larger sections will normally need even more materials and labor, driving up costs.

The level of the damage likewise matters. Small leakages may just require patching, while extensive damages might necessitate a full replacement of tiles and even structural repair services.


Additionally, your area plays a role; locations with high labor prices or particular building codes may see increased costs.

Weather can also influence the timeline and cost, as repair work in harsh climates may require specialized tools or products.

Finally, the specialist you pick influences expenses, so it's a good idea to obtain multiple quotes.

Each of these factors can change your roof covering fixing expenses, so understanding them aids you plan for the economic commitment ahead.

Tips for Cost-Effective Fixes



Locating ways to save money on roofing system fixings can make a considerable distinction in your general budget. Start by analyzing the damage on your own before calling an expert. You might determine small issues that you can fix without help, like changing a few tiles or sealing little leaks.

Next off, think about scheduling fixings during the off-season. Service providers commonly use lower rates throughout slower months, so timing your repair services can save you money. Constantly get several quotes from different professionals; this provides you a better concept of reasonable rates and allows you to bargain.

Furthermore, invest in normal maintenance to prevent bigger problems down the line. Simple tasks like cleansing gutters and inspecting your roof can expand its life expectancy and conserve you from pricey repair work.

Lastly, check out DIY alternatives for little repairs. Numerous on the internet resources provide step-by-step overviews, making it simpler than ever to tackle small problems on your own. Just guarantee you have the appropriate safety and security gear and tools prior to starting.
